Vadim Puyandaev has over 30 years of experience working as a painter, sculptor, and designer.Creating Art:« Fine lines, scratches layered over contrasting chunky brushstrokes, and daubs of light unearth figures, suggestions of life in the dappled world of the painting. » (from Puyandaev's art statement)Vadim Puyandaev is an established painter based in the US who has exhibited his work internationally. His work is influenced by the Lyrical Abstraction of Kandinsky, Suprematism of Malevich, and Fauvism of Matisse. He consequently employs families of colors and different values to create a unified, powerfully constructed, bold color-induced mood. His body of work is made up of non-narrative expressive paintings that evoke powerful emotional responses.Developing design:When Puyandaev develops design ideas for public places and private houses, he relies on the "visual ecology" of the space as a guide in order to create visual comfort and ensure client happiness. His art and design strives to enliven the environment in an organic way without disrupting the natural harmony of the physical space. Puyandaev has produced numerous pieces of monumental and public art in the US and Israel. Live Art Practice:Vadim Puyandaev (visual artist/performer) has been participating in multimedia performances/installations since 1994. With Tsimbrovsky, he is a founding member of the creative groups of artists EVM Laboratories (Israel) and Avy K Productions (US), dedicated to investigating what emerges in performance at the nexus of different genres. He has been awarded by SOMArts, Stanford Arts Initiative, Zellerbach Family Foundation, Ministry of Culture and Ministry of Tourism in Israel, Salon des Leopards (Saint-Tropez, France) and is the recipient of the Grande Medaille Republique Francaise at the Festival Palmares des Blues en Peitute, France.
